CDR-30 audio system.
The new 911 GT2 RS is fitted as
standard with the CDR-30 audio
system with 5-inch (monochrome)
display and MP3 compatible CD
player.
The FM twin tuner with RDS diver-
sity has a total of 30 memory
presets, dynamic autostore and
speed - dependent volume control.
And, of course, great sound. This
is provided by the four loudspeak-
ers and an integrated 2 x 25 Watt
amplifier.
Or you can opt to delete the
CDR-30 for a further weight saving.
Sound Package Plus.
For discerning ears: the optional
Sound Package Plus. Nine high-
quality loudspeakers and an exter-
nal amplifier with a total output
of 235 Watts provide a sound
experience that is in perfect
harmony with the interior space.
The sound set tings are adjusted
via the CDR-30 audio system
or the optional Porsche
Communication Management
(PCM).
PCM including navigation
module.
If required, in conjunction with
the Sound Package Plus, you
can also have Porsche Communi-
cation Management (PCM) for the
911 GT2 RS. This efficient central
information and communication
system is impressively versatile
and surprisingly easy to use. The main feature is the 6.5-inch
colour touchscreen with a durable,
easy-to-clean coating. It is func-
tional, innovative and easy to use.
Its very clear layout – a maximum
of five list entries per page –
means it is reliable and quick
to
use. You can also operate
PCM using the buttons on the
right- hand side.
For radio listeners, there are up
to 42 presets, an FM t win tuner
frequency diversit y with RDS which
constantly scans for the best
signal for the selected station.
The integrated single CD/ DVD
player supports the MP3 format.
The GPS navigation module
in corporated in PCM has a hard
drive with map data for most
European countries. For rapid
route calculation, always with a
choice of three alternative routes.
When viewing a map, you can choose between a 3D perspective
and a 2D display which now also
shows height profiles. In split-
screen mode, in addition to the
current map view, you can also
display a list of icons that repre-
sent dynamic route guidance.
Available as an option for PCM
is the quad-band GSM telephone
module with a Bluetooth
® inter-
face, which is very easy to use and
has improved speech quality.
For both PCM and the CDR-30
audio system there is an optional
mobile phone preparation kit
for the Bluetooth
® connection of
mobile phones which only support
the Handsfree Profile (HFP).

Universal audio interface.
Also available for PCM and
CDR-30 is a universal audio inter-
face. You can use this to connect
your iPod®, a USB stick/ MP3
player or any other audio source.
The iPod
® or USB stick is easily
operated via PCM.
Chrono Package for CDR-30.
The optional Chrono Package
includes a swivelling, dashboard-
mounted analogue and digital stop-
watch. The analogue display shows
the elapsed hours, minutes and
seconds. Seconds, tenths of sec-
onds and hundredths of seconds
appear on one display – while at
the same time there is a digital
display on the instrument cluster.
